More information about Niersteiner Pettenthal Riesling - Georg Gustav Huff
The Niersteiner Pettenthal Riesling – Georg Gustav Huff from Rheinhessen reveals a bright, pale yellow color in the swirled glass. The first nose of the Niersteiner Pettenthal Riesling – Georg Gustav Huff reveals nuances of green apples, quinces and peaches. More fruity-balsamic nuances join the fruity components of the bouquet.
The Niersteiner Pettenthal Riesling – Georg Gustav Huff presents itself to the wine enthusiast as wonderfully dry. This white wine never appears coarse or meager, as one might expect from a wine in the high-quality category. On the palate, this well-balanced white wine is characterized by an exceedingly light and crisp texture. Thanks to its present acidity, the Niersteiner Pettenthal Riesling – Georg Gustav Huff appears wonderfully fresh and lively on the palate. On the finish, this youthful white wine from the Rheinhessen region finally delights with good length. Once again, hints of peach and green apple appear. In the aftertaste, mineral notes from the sandstone-dominated soils join in.
Vinification of the Niersteiner Pettenthal Riesling – Georg Gustav Huff
This balanced white wine from Germany is vinified from the Riesling grape variety. The grapes grow under optimal conditions in Rheinhessen. Here, the vines drive their roots deep into sandstone soils. When they are perfectly ripe, the grapes for the Niersteiner Pettenthal Riesling – Georg Gustav Huff are harvested exclusively by hand without the use of strenuous and barely selective machines. After hand-picking, the grapes make their way to the winery as quickly as possible. There they are sorted and carefully crushed. Fermentation then takes place in stainless steel tanks at controlled temperatures. After the end of fermentation, the Niersteiner Pettenthal Riesling – Georg Gustav Huff can continue to harmonize for several months on the fine lees.
Food recommendation for the Niersteiner Pettenthal Riesling – Georg Gustav Huff
This German wine is best enjoyed well chilled at 8 - 10°C. It pairs perfectly as an accompaniment to fried trout with ginger-pear, vegetable salad with beetroot or spaghetti with yogurt-mint pesto.
